Ford Malaysia launches real-time e-Service appointment booking system


Sime Darby Auto ConneXion (SDAC), the sole distributor for Ford vehicles in Malaysia, announced their new online booking tool that allows Ford owners to make service appointments in real-time.
The new real-time e-Service booking tool will allow Ford owners who are looking to service their vehicles to immediately check the service slot availability at their chosen dealership.
All Ford owners have to do is log on to the Ford website and select the “Book a Service” tab. They are then required to select their vehicle model, before specifying the state they are located in and picking their preferred service centre from the drop-down list.
Next, they will then be guided to fill up their particulars including their vehicle registration numbers and contact details. Once completed, a confirmation email will be sent to them.
The e-Service tool is a much-needed convenience in light of the Covid-19 pandemic. Although the country is currently in the Recovery Movement Control Order (RMCO) phase, car service centres are still requiring customers to book an appointment as part of their crowd control efforts.
At the moment, the real-time e-Service tool is only available at 7 authorised Ford Service Centres across the country:
- Ford Ara Damansara
- Ford Petaling Jaya 2
- Ford Juru
- Ford Butterworth
- Ford Kuching
- Ford Kota Kinabalu
- Ford Tawau
SDAC has plans to expand the service to all service centres in the coming months, so stay tuned for updates!
